Also known as metal inert gas or mig welding, this process uses a thin wire as an electrode.
Jun 12, 2019 gas metal arc welding (gmaw) is a process that creates an electric arc between a consumable electrode and the metal you're welding to heat.
Gas metal arc welding (gmaw/mig) this style of welding is also referred to as metal inert gas (mig). It uses a shielding gas along the wire electrode, which heats up the two metals to be joined. This method requires a constant voltage and direct-current power source, and is the most common industrial welding process.

In mig welding, where the consumable filler material forms the electrode, the metal transfers across the arc to the weld. While with tig welding, we feed the filler metal into an arc established between the material and the tungsten electrode. Tig welding benefits from a shielding gas that remains 100% inert at welding temperatures, and pure.
Mag welding with flux cored electrode, process 136 is a variation that utilises the same equipment as mag welding, except that the consumable wire electrode is in the form of a small diameter tube filled with a flux.
